Output 530166b87496703be8ce9fc3332c776858a57eebc25b4a4f7637622151fa06b8:0

value
187916
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f32c562bac66b284790c627f8b2d2cbcd109e6f OP_EQUAL
address
3DHaZYG1vMBtnkwTRQfRSocAEjt54v2ppP
transaction
530166b87496703be8ce9fc3332c776858a57eebc25b4a4f7637622151fa06b8
spent
true